Roman and Later Hardstone Gemstone Collection

1ST CENTURY A.D. AND LATER

3/8 - 3/4 in. (9.78 grams total, 9-18 mm).

Including scaraboid with group of three figures, scene with Minerva and trophaeum, profile bust, seated figures and other types; supplied with a museum-quality impression. [7]

Provenance

Private collection, England.

  • Post-Classical Glass Paste Cameo of Saint Demetrius
    Post-Classical Glass Paste Cameo of Saint Demetrius
    17th-18th century A.D. or earlier

    Sold for (Inc. bp): £3,380

    Discoid inlay with facing figure modelled in the half-round, clad in reticulated armour with pauldron and pteruges, cloak to the shoulders, small targe-type shield with cross in circle motif, grasping a spear held across the body; bare-headed with curly hair and beaded nimbus surrounding; legend in the field 'ΟΔΗΜΗΤΡΙΟC' (Dimitrios). 9.43 grams, 31 mm



    Private English collection, formed between the late 1970s and early 1990s. Private collection, London, UK. This lot has been checked against the Interpol Database of stolen works of art and is accompanied by search certificate number no.13150-248707.

  • Large Roman Carnelian Gemstone with Ritual Scene
    Large Roman Carnelian Gemstone with Ritual Scene
    3rd century A.D.

    Sold for (Inc. bp): £572

    Dense figural scene comprising: left, three seated figures in profile, each with spear or staff in one hand and a raised sword in the other; resting hound below the seats, scorpion above; baseline with two arrows in exergue; standing figure advancing, holding an axe above a smaller figure crouching in submission; quiver and bow to the right; supplied with a museum-quality impression. 6.65 grams, 29 mm



    with Hotel des Ventes de Monte-Carlo, 2019. Private collection, England.

    The presentation has many of the qualities of an initiation ritual with a group elders sitting in witness and an officiant testing the courage of the initiand.
